From 3cc7aa45bbe6aed81dcdfa2aa6851130d55efa41 Mon Sep 17 00:00:00 2001 From: Alejandro Alonso Date: Wed, 17 Jun 2015 14:38:09 +0200 Subject: [PATCH] Fixing i18n --- app/coffee/modules/auth.coffee | 2 +- app/coffee/modules/base/http.coffee | 2 +- app/coffee/modules/user-settings/main.coffee | 1 - 3 files changed, 2 insertions(+), 3 deletions(-) diff --git a/app/coffee/modules/auth.coffee b/app/coffee/modules/auth.coffee index 7e9f982b..c9c6c904 100644 --- a/app/coffee/modules/auth.coffee +++ b/app/coffee/modules/auth.coffee @@ -54,7 +54,7 @@ class AuthService extends taiga.Service _setLocales: -> lang = @rootscope.user.lang || @config.get("defaultLanguage") || "en" - @translate.use(lang) + @translate.preferredLanguage(lang) getUser: -> if @rootscope.user diff --git a/app/coffee/modules/base/http.coffee b/app/coffee/modules/base/http.coffee index 25e49e7d..44647e6b 100644 --- a/app/coffee/modules/base/http.coffee +++ b/app/coffee/modules/base/http.coffee @@ -37,7 +37,7 @@ class HttpService extends taiga.Service headers["Authorization"] = "Bearer #{token}" # Accept-Language - lang = @rootScope.user?.lang || @translate.preferredLanguage() + lang = @translate.preferredLanguage() if lang headers["Accept-Language"] = lang diff --git a/app/coffee/modules/user-settings/main.coffee b/app/coffee/modules/user-settings/main.coffee index bd5b02a9..151cc2dc 100644 --- a/app/coffee/modules/user-settings/main.coffee +++ b/app/coffee/modules/user-settings/main.coffee @@ -96,7 +96,6 @@ UserProfileDirective = ($confirm, $auth, $repo, $translate) -> changeEmail = $scope.user.isAttributeModified("email") $scope.user.lang = $scope.lang - $translate.preferredLanguage($scope.lang) onSuccess = (data) => $auth.setUser(data)